A post-war reset for the series that swaps battlefield stakes for boarding-school social dynamics, following a shy new student navigating cross-tribe friendships and secrets. Best for: middle-grade readers who love dragon lore, school settings, and ensemble friendships.
The main arc resolves, with wider series threads left open.
Mildly eerie — tension without real scares.
It's written for middle-grade readers (roughly ages 8-12).
